I have been getting an error trying to refresh data from Impala on daily basis with underlying error message of ERROR [08S01]
{"error":{"code":"DM_GWPipeline_Gateway_MashupDataAccessError","pbi.error":{"code":"DM_GWPipeline_Gateway_MashupDataAccessError","parameters":{},"details":[{"code":"DM_ErrorDetailNameCode_UnderlyingErrorCode","detail":{"type":1,"value":"-2147467259"}},{"code":"DM_ErrorDetailNameCode_UnderlyingErrorMessage","detail":{"type":1,"value":"<ccon>ODBC: ERROR [08S01] [Cloudera][ImpalaODBC] (450) Error when calling the Impala Thrift API ExecuteStatement: SSL_read: error code: 0</ccon>"}},{"code":"DM_ErrorDetailNameCode_UnderlyingHResult","detail":{"type":1,"value":"-2147467259"}},{"code":"Microsoft.Data.Mashup.ValueError.DataSourceKind","detail":{"type":1,"value":"Odbc"}},{"code":"Microsoft.Data.Mashup.ValueError.DataSourcePath","detail":{"type":1,"value":"<ccon>dsn=Impala PROD</ccon>"}},{"code":"Microsoft.Data.Mashup.ValueError.OdbcErrors","detail":{"type":1,"value":"#table({\"SQLState\", \"NativeError\", \"Message\"}, {})"}},{"code":"Microsoft.Data.Mashup.ValueError.Reason","detail":{"type":1,"value":"DataSource.Error"}}],"exceptionCulprit":1}}} Table: New Accounts and Web Changes.
Is there anyone received the same error and how do you fix it?

Based on the error message you provided, the specific error message is ” ODBC: ERROR [08S01] [Cloudera][ImpalaODBC] (450) Error when calling the Impala Thrift API ExecuteStatement: SSL_read: error code: 0”.
1. Connect to the data source via power bi desktop to see if it is available. If available, try republishing.
2. Ensure that your firewall is not blocking the relevant SSL connections.
3. Check that the SSL configuration is correct according to the official documentation:
4. Update the version of your ODBC.
